Output d70058602a766e2b1e0a1aa63188cab4f13a59c8210bb2f988d30f65eaae7ae9:0

value
26584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83eab55f3660fe6c347950ffbbfb70499e49e7ef OP_EQUAL
address
3DiXcWEmF9UB5Pia9gYk77skPASmayJehD
transaction
d70058602a766e2b1e0a1aa63188cab4f13a59c8210bb2f988d30f65eaae7ae9
spent
true